# Illinois HB 2595 (100th) — VEH CD-US COAST GUARD PLATES
Amends the Illinois Vehicle Code. Provides for the issuance of U.S. Coast Guard license plates. Provides that an applicant shall pay $26 for the original issuance of the plate, in addition to any appropriate registration fees. Of this fee, $11 shall be deposited into the Illinois Veterans' Homes Fund and $15 shall be deposited into the Secretary of State Special License Plate Fund. Provides that for each registration renewal period, an applicant shall pay a $26 fee in addition to any appropriate registration fees. Of this fee, $24 shall be deposited into the Illinois Veterans' Homes Fund and $2 shall be deposited into the Secretary of State Special License Plate Fund.

## Timeline
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
- **2017-02-08** Filed with the Clerk by Rep. Robert Martwick `filing`
- **2017-02-08** First Reading `reading-1`
- **2017-02-08** Referred to Rules Committee `referral-committee`
- **2017-02-22** Assigned to Transportation: Vehicles & Safety Committee `referral-committee`
- **2017-03-22** Do Pass / Short Debate Transportation: Vehicles & Safety Committee; 009-000-000 `committee-passage`
- **2017-03-22** Placed on Calendar 2nd Reading - Short Debate
- **2017-03-23** Second Reading - Short Debate `reading-2`
- **2017-03-23**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ading - Short Debate
- **2017-03-29** Third Reading - Short Debate - Passed 112-003-000 `reading-3, passage`
- **2017-03-29** Arrive in Senate `introduction`
- **2017-03-29** Placed on Calendar Order of First Reading March 30, 2017 `reading-1`
- **2017-03-29** Chief Senate Sponsor Sen. Omar Aquino
- **2017-03-30** First Reading `reading-1`
- **2017-03-30** Referred to Assignments `referral-committee`
- **2017-04-25** Assigned to Transportation `referral-committee`
- **2017-05-03** Do Pass Transportation; 014-000-000 `committee-passage`
- **2017-05-03** Placed on Calendar Order of 2nd Reading May 4, 2017
- **2017-05-12** Added as Alternate Chief Co-Sponsor Sen. Cristina Castro
- **2017-05-12** Second Reading `reading-2`
- **2017-05-12** Placed on Calendar Order of 3rd Reading May 15, 2017
- **2017-05-19** Added as Alternate Co-Sponsor Sen. Scott M. Bennett
- **2017-05-19** Added as Alternate Co-Sponsor Sen. Michael E. Hastings
- **2017-05-19** Third Reading - Passed; 052-000-000 `reading-3, passage`
- **2017-05-19** Passed Both Houses
- **2017-06-16** Sent to the Governor `executive-receipt`
- **2017-08-11** Governor Approved `executive-signature`
- **2017-08-11** Effective Date January 1, 2018
- **2017-08-11** Public Act . . . . . . . . . 100-0073 `became-law`
